Autumn

Walking around the farm with the dogs each day the seasonal changes are a joy, especially at this time of year when the colours are glowing. Even the shades of green are made more distinctive with the fallen golden russet leaves veiling the mossy banks in our beautiful ancient sunken lane and caught on the spines of the deep green holly leaves that grow under the tall oaks.



Although it is November it is still relatively warm and there are are columns of midges floating in the sunshine. Most os the trees have lost their leaves and I spend much time sweeping away the drifts of golden brown beech leaves that accummulate outside the door to the house and take every opportunity to blow in whenever anyone walks through the door.
